Understanding the Sodium Sulfite Market Landscape

Sodium sulfite (Na₂SO₃) is extensively used as a reducing agent, antioxidant, and preservative. It’s widely adopted in the paper & pulp industry for delignification and bleaching processes, as well as in water treatment as an oxygen scavenger. As industrialization surges across Asia-Pacific and North America, the demand for sodium sulfite continues to grow, pushing stakeholders to track pricing and supply chain updates more actively.

Key Applications of Sodium Sulfite:

  • Pulp and paper bleaching
  • Boiler water treatment
  • Food preservation (as an antioxidant)
  • Photographic chemicals
  • Textile processing
  • Chemical intermediates production

Due to its diverse applications, the sodium sulfite market is influenced by a wide range of raw material price changes, geopolitical conditions, regulatory shifts, and environmental policies.

Sodium Sulfite Price Trend Overview

Tracking the Sodium Sulfite Price Trend over recent months reveals a fluctuating pattern impacted by various macroeconomic and industrial variables. Price movements are tied closely to sulfur and soda ash markets, which are key raw materials in sodium sulfite production. Additionally, supply chain bottlenecks, energy costs, and freight charges also significantly affect price trends.

Regional Insights and Price Analysis

Asia-Pacific

China remains the dominant player in the sodium sulfite market, both as a producer and consumer. Price trends in this region often set the tone for global pricing. Recently, the Chinese government’s tightening of environmental norms for chemical manufacturing has led to temporary closures and capacity limitations, tightening supply and influencing prices.

India is also experiencing a surge in domestic demand from the water treatment and food processing sectors. This rising consumption is reshaping the sodium sulfite procurement and pricing landscape in South Asia.

North America

The U.S. market shows a steady demand, largely fueled by the food industry and municipal water treatment facilities. While domestic production meets most needs, imports from Asia still play a role in price fluctuations. Seasonal changes in manufacturing activity also affect short-term pricing here.

Europe

European countries follow strict environmental standards, making sodium sulfite usage more specialized. The region’s emphasis on sustainability and chemical safety makes high-purity sodium sulfite more popular, influencing the overall pricing structure. Import tariffs and transport costs further add to the regional price variation.

Demand-Supply Dynamics

The supply-demand equation plays a vital role in sodium sulfite pricing. A tight balance often results in price spikes, especially during seasonal upticks in water treatment needs or agricultural usage. Conversely, oversupply from manufacturers or decreased demand from specific sectors (such as during lockdown periods) can cause prices to dip.
